Derbyshire Police Safer Neighbourhood Team Officers have recently been out conducting extra speed checks.
Over the weekend a total of 10 motorists were caught speeding, with the highest being a motorcyclist dangerously doing 95mph on the A57 Snake Pass.
The team want to remind motorists of the ‘Fatal Four’, which are the specific offences attributed to a significant amount of fatal road traffic collisions:
The Fatal Four:
1) Not wearing a seatbelt
2) Using a mobile phone whilst driving
3) Exceeding the speed limit
4) Driving under the influence of drink or drugs
